Hi, due to lots of difficulties connected with changing lighting parameters (in US there is simetrical highbeam illumination, in EU asymmetrical, obviously different to LHD and RHD) my friend from Germany made USDMlook headlights to fit his oldschool VW passat B3 '92 -  and make them easily disconnectable just in case of forthcoming TUV inspections, by following few easy steps. This might be helpful tip:
He drilled one hole through the plastic indicator's case, slightly below the original indicator lamp, then plugged housing (the same as for parking lights, he had had spare ones) along with yellow bulb afterwards;

He linked the circuit with parking lights, so the second, yellow source of light illuminates, when you turn the headlights on. No problems, neither with connecting indicators nor with lifespan of bifilament bulbs :)

It emanates with warm yellow aura, so looks pretty nice, especially at nights. During sunny days, it's kind of hard to perceive - just 2W bulb. Cost: less than €2.
